Thermal water has been used by people for medicinal purposes since ancient times. The ancient Romans already knew about the healing power of thermal springs. Now the beneficial properties of this water are actively used for cosmetic purposes. What is it and how is it useful for the body? Location: Location: Thermal water is a unique natural product. Its sources lie at great depths, and it comes out to the surface of the earth with a high temperature (usually from 20 to 70C), saturated with useful minerals.
Thermal water can contain sulfur, magnesium, calcium, iron, and many other elements useful to humans. People from all over the world come to the water resorts of France, Italy, Czech Republic, Germany, this water heals from many diseases, heals and rejuvenates.
In cosmetology, such water is widespread due to its properties to accelerate cellular metabolism, increase the resistance of the whole organism (including the skin) to negative influences, and normalize the water-lipid balance. In addition, water from deep sources perfectly moisturizes the skin of the face, slows down aging, and has an anti-inflammatory effect.
Thermal water is used to tone the skin, as well as to treat diseases such as dermatitis, various rashes, and acne. Of course, in order to achieve the optimal effect, it is best to go to one of the resorts, but not everyone can afford it and not always, but everyone can use thermal water at home.
Thermal water is sold in pharmacies and specialized cosmetic stores. As a rule, it is bottled in special spray bottles. The method of application is very simple: just spray the liquid on your face. It is best to use water twice a day, before applying makeup and after removing it. You don't need to wipe it off your face - evaporating, it saturates the skin with useful minerals. You can also apply it during the day, right on top of the makeup, especially in cases where there are any problems with the skin or you are in not very favorable conditions: extreme heat, pollution of the atmosphere, dry air, etc.
Using thermal water is perhaps one of the easiest ways to keep your skin young and healthy for years to come.
